Problems solved by technology

[0003] Existing yarns mainly have two configuration forms, one of which is a helically twisted form of multi-strand fibers, and the other form is a thicker center line as the core line, and other yarns are in the form of twisting. The helically twisted form formed by helically winding on the core wire, but the yarns of the above two forms have better strength and stability. Although they have better wearing comfort when preparing fabrics, they are easy to be contaminated with dirt, making The woven fabric is difficult to clean, and the anti-fouling performance is poor. Stains such as oil stains and blood stains are easy to penetrate into the yarn. Easy to slippery, smelly, hard and other problems after
[0004] There are also some easy-to-clean yarns on the market, but this type of easy-to-clean yarn usually chemically treats the yarn to obtain better surface tension of the fibers to prevent the adhesion of pollutants. The principle is the same as that of waterproof fabrics Similar, but this kind of easy-cleaning performance obtained only through chemical treatment has poor stability, which will lead to weakened easy-cleaning performance and poor durability after repeated washing or long-term wearing. At the same time, this chemically treated yarn will also affect The touch and comfort of the woven clothes, and lead to adverse changes in the strength, moisture absorption, air permeability, etc. of the fabric

Abstract

ATextile yarn easy to clean of the invention comprises a core yarn, a first coating layer and a second coating layer, the first coating layer and the second coating layer sequentially wrap the outer layer of the core yarn, and a modified viscose fiber layer is formed between the first coating layer and the second coating layer to serve as a fiber stabilizing layer; the core wire is formed by spirally twisting high-elasticity fibers, and the first wrapping layer is formed by twisting 45-60 wt% of degummed linen fibers, 15-30 wt% of degummed mango fibers and the balance Taly fibers; the second coating layer is formed by spirally twisting 30%-40% of Taly fibers and the balance of skin-friendly fibers; and down regenerated protein powder is added into the modified viscose fiber layer of the fiber stabilizing layer to serve as a modified material. According to the prepared yarn, it can be guaranteed that the yarn shows the high easy-to-clean performance, meanwhile, the using amount of the Taly fibers is reduced, and the compatibility of other fiber mixtures and the Taly fibers is improved, so that the high-performance yarn with toughness, strength, hand feeling and easy-to-clean performance is obtained.

Description

technical field [0001] The invention relates to yarn processing technology in the field of textile technology, in particular to an easy-to-clean textile yarn. Background technique [0002] Yarn is a soft and slender fiber aggregate with certain mechanical properties formed by the aggregation of various textile fibers along the length direction. It is also the most important and basic material for fabric production. It can be widely used in weaving and rope making. , thread making, knitting, embroidery and other textile operations, and with the advancement of textile technology and the improvement of people's pursuit of quality of life, people's needs for various daily necessities are becoming more and more diverse, and the requirements for fabrics are not only Limited to comfort, but also hope that the fabric or fiber has some functionality.
